
Gaon Chips’ ₩9.8B Contract: What Happened?
On September 16, 2025, Gaon Chips announced a new contract for Application-Specific Integrated Circuit (ASIC) design and development, valued at ₩9.8 billion. The client remains undisclosed, and the contract period runs from September 15, 2025, to June 30, 2027. This represents 10.11% of Gaon Chips’ 2024 revenue and is expected to significantly impact future performance.
The Significance of the Contract: Why Does It Matter?
This contract is a crucial indicator of Gaon Chips’ growth potential. Focusing on high-value-added markets such as AI, HPC, and Automotive, Gaon Chips has strengthened its advanced process design capabilities through close collaboration with Samsung Foundry. This new contract is a testament to these efforts. Following previous contracts with companies A and B, this additional win demonstrates Gaon Chips’ robust order pipeline.
